This is exactly as described, a sweet, queer love story. Love and Pompoms is about two unlikely cheerleaders, Annie- a self described cranky and antisocial kid who needs an extracurricular for college applications, and Bebe, a trans girl who is just trying to be herself with a whole lot of people paying too much attention.
Annie and Bebe used to be friends, and I love how that past weaves in and out of the present story. Bebe coaches Annie through cheerleading, and Annie coaches Bebe back about life and standing up for herself.
This is a truly lovely graphic novel, the only thing I wanted was more time with these characters and a little more at the end. Content warnings for lots of transphobia, proceed with care- it has it's dark moments while also being filled with love and hope!
